Job Overview

The Senior Robotics Automation Specialist will lead the design, implementation, and maintenance of complex robotic systems within our regional manufacturing hubs. This role is critical for optimizing production lines and integrating smart technologies into local industrial processes. You will be responsible for the entire lifecycle of automation projects, from initial conceptualization and simulation to on-site deployment and troubleshooting. As we expand our footprint, this role offers unique exposure to large-scale industrial automation projects across East Africa. Key Responsibilities

  • Design and program advanced robotic systems and automated assembly lines to increase production efficiency.
  • Lead the integration of PLC (Programmable Logic Controllers) and SCADA systems into existing manufacturing frameworks.
  • Conduct rigorous testing and validation of automated workflows to ensure safety and precision standards are met.
  • Provide high-level technical support and troubleshooting for complex robotic malfunctions.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to implement Industry 4.0 technologies in local facilities.
  • Develop and document standard operating procedures for automated machinery.

Required Skills

  • Expertise in robotic programming languages and industrial automation software.
  • Advanced knowledge of sensor integration and machine vision systems.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ities for complex mechanical and electrical systems.
  • Project management skills with the ability to lead multi-disciplinary engineering teams.
  • Excellent communication skills for technical reporting and stakeholder management.
